Drinks that Pop, Disco Ball Service & Many Margaritas It’s Time for a New Summer Cocktail Menu from The Monarch

KANSAS CITY, MO, June 12, 2019 – Bar Director Brock Schulte of The Monarch Cocktail Bar heads up one of the country’s most creative cocktail programs – proudly named “Most Innovative Beverage Program” and “Best Cocktail Bar of the Year.”  This summer’s menu has much to live up to, and does not disappoint. Schulte and his team have worked over 500 ingredients into the new menu, allowing for touches of whimsy and surprise. Here are a few highlights:

 

  • Many Margaritas – Schulte switched the menu’s winter Negroni focus to many interpretations of the Margarita. There are seven versions to choose from including the boss of all, El Jefe (Don Julio ‘1942’ Añejo Tequila, Milagro Select Single Barrel Añejo Tequila, Grand Marnier Cuvée 1880, Cold pressed lime, agave, French grey sea salt), and the more delicate Flor de Mayo (Codigo 1530 Rosa Tequila, Tempus Fugit Liqueur de Violettes, Fusion Verjus Blanc, Pineapple acid).
  • Cocktails that tell a Story – This menu has many stories to share. El Jefe takes you to a desert island complete with a message in a bottle (Grand Marnier Cuvée 1880 presented in a vial to sip or float in your glass), a touch of French grey sea salt as sand, and the buried treasure, a monogrammed gold coin embedded in the diamond-cut ice that rises to the top. Fountain City Royale is inspired by Kansas City’s 200+ fountains and includes a homemade verbena-cello and local pear brandy; a swirl of the glass releases a twist of color and motion in a nod to tornado season.
  • Drinks that Pop – one of this season’s favorite is Some like it POP, a combo of Elvelo Blanco Tequila, Joto Yuzu Sake, Jinro Chamisul Green Grape Soju, Twisted Alchemy cold-pressed watermelon and Champagne acid. Pop rocks (yes, pop rocks…) submerged in the drink deliver a playful snap, crack and pop. It’s 4th of July-ready in a glass. Equally lively to taste, Moshi Moshi is a brilliant emerald green and is topped with rainbow boba (Prosciutto-washed Suntory Roku Gin, Midori Melon Liqueur, Melon Ramune, Green Chartreuse, Bittermens Winter Melon Bitters).
  • Savory and Sweet – Combining unexpected flavors has always been a signature of The Monarch. Sweet and savory are in perfect balance, including the Hawaiian Emperor topped with volcanic sea salt foam from the islands in a medley of Una Vida Reposado Tequila, Rhum Clement Creole Shrubb, Red bell pepper and habanero coulis.
  • Disco Ball Service – Some drinks just want to have fun. La Placita Royale (The Balvenie 14-yr Caribbean Cask, Bols Aged Genever, Fizzy coconut water, Casein, silver dust) recalls the golden age of disco and is served on a disco ball coaster. Silver dust brings the shimmer.
